Most important is our education, our commitment to learning how we may improve our environment. Oberlin Professor David Orr, the leading spokesperson for integrating the environment and education, writes that, “Much of the change in outlook and perspective called for will not happen in the time available unless schools, colleges, and education get it.” To Professor Orr’s observations I would like to add that communities must take responsibility for the education of everybody of all ages in the community. In fact, education is far too important to leave solely to educators and teachers. The total community must be a school. We need to bring back the apprenticeship system. |
